Christopher Welsh Eliminated in 26th Place (£2,170)

Level 22 : 8,000/16,000, 16,000 ante

Christopher Welsh raised to 32,000 in early position and Brandon Sheils three-bet to 69,000 in the cutoff. Welsh then moved all in for 269,000, and Sheils called.

Christopher Welsh: KQ All in
Brandon Sheils: QQ

Welsh was looking for a king to survive against Sheils' queens and picked up a straight draw going to the river on a board of J4210, but he missed the 6 and was eliminated in 26th place.

Ramos Lays Down a Pair to Hardcastle

Level 22 : 8,000/16,000, 16,000 ante

Jack Hardcastle raised to 32,000 under the gun and Jesus Ramos called in middle position.

The flop came 773 and Hardcastle bet 65,000. Ramos called to the 5 turn, where Hardcastle bet another 140,000.

Ramos turned over two tens and tossed them into the muck, surrendering the pot to Hardcastle.

Johnston Spikes the River to Double

Level 22 : 8,000/16,000, 16,000 ante

Heads-up on a flop of A53, Cameron Johnston bet 40,000 from early position and Yasong Tang called under the gun.

The turn was the 8 and Johnston moved all in for 162,000. Tang snap-called and turned over AK, while Johnston had A10.

Johnston was dominated and looking to complete a flush draw on the river to survive. He didn't hit the flush, but he did spike the 10 to make two pair and earn the double up.

Hawkes Sends Out Aspell

Level 21 : Blinds 6,000/12,000, 12,000 ante

Michael Aspell moved all in for 120,000 on the button and Danny Hawkes put him at risk in the hijack.

Michael Aspell: AQ All in
Danny Hawkes: AK

Aspell found himself dominated, and the 3JJ710 board kept Hawkes in the lead with his king-kicker to send Aspell to the rail.

Lechner Approaches a Million

Level 21 : Blinds 6,000/12,000, 12,000 ante

Brandon Sheils raised to 25,000 in early position, Martin Lechner three-bet to 65,000 in the cutoff, and Sheils called.

The flop came 1053 and Lechner continued for 40,000. Sheils called to the 6 turn, where Lechner bet another 65,000. Sheils again called.

Both players checked the 10 river, and Lechner showed KK to win the pot.

Grant Shows Gallagher a Higher Straight For Massive Double

Level 21 : Blinds 6,000/12,000, 12,000 ante
Terry Grant
Terry Grant

Terry Grant raised to 25,000 in early position and David Gallagher called in the hijack.

Grant continued for 35,000 on the J106 flop, and Gallagher called. Both players then checked the Q turn.

The river was the 9 and Grant moved all in for 280,000. "I'm going to need these," Gallagher said as he tossed in a few time banks. He eventually called, and Grant showed AK for the nut straight. Gallagher mucked KJ, and Grant earned the massive double up.
